  • Patent number: 11708816
    Abstract: A condition monitoring device for a wind turbine power generating apparatus provided with an auxiliary motor power supply system including a power-supply-side line connected to a power supply and a plurality of auxiliary-motor-side lines diverging from the power-supply-side line and connected to a plurality of auxiliary motors, respectively, comprises: a current measurement device for measuring a current flowing through the power-supply-side line; and a control device for controlling the plurality of auxiliary motors. The control device is configured to, when a generator of the wind turbine power generating apparatus is in a standby state where power generation is stopped at a low wind speed, execute a single sequential operation mode in which each of the plurality of auxiliary motors is singly and sequentially operated. The current measurement device is configured to measure a current flowing through the power-supply-side line during execution of the single sequential operation mode by the control device.

  • Patent number: 7356253
    Abstract: A rotational driving apparatus with a motor, a worm pressingly fitted to an output shaft of the motor, and a worm wheel meshing with the worm, is provided to output rotation of the motor from the worm wheel via the worm. The apparatus includes support, pressing, plug, and urging members. The support member is placed forming a gap with respect to a tip end of the worm, and includes a through hole positioned on a same axis as the worm. The pressing member is inserted into the through hole, and protrudes from a tip end of the through hole to butt against a tip end face of the worm. The plug member is fitted into the through hole to close the through hole, in which its fitting degree into the through hole is adjustable. The urging member is interposed between the pressing member and the plug member to urge the pressing member toward the worm.

  • Patent number: 5974264
    Abstract: The lens barrel cover of a camera is made separately from its front cover, whereby the center positions of the lens barrel and opening of the lens barrel cover can easily be aligned with each other. Also, since the insertion opening of the front cover is disposed as being shielded with the lens barrel cover, the insertion opening is not exposed to the exterior of the camera, whereby the appearance of the camera will not be spoiled even if the insertion opening and lens barrel positionally deviate from each other. Further, since the front cover is pressed toward the main body section as the lens barrel cover is being attached, no gap is formed between the front cover and the main body section.

  • Patent number: 5628037
    Abstract: A parallax correcting mechanism for a real image type viewfinder, particularly for a real image type viewfinder having a zoom function of high magnification and allowing a desired parallax correction to be easily achieved by swinging a housing for an erecting optical system relative to a housing for an objective side optical system and thereby adjusting a relative position between an optical axis of the objective side optical system and an optical axis of the erecting optical system at its incidence side. More specifically, the housing for the objective side optical system containing therein lens holders serving to hold objective lenses respectively, includes a support hole at a position thereon appropriately spaced from a common optical axis of these objective lenses.

  • Patent number: 5493359
    Abstract: A real-image viewfinder for a variable-exposure camera has a mask member having a field frame for defining a field of view of the viewfinder, and a mask drive mechanism which moves the mask member between an operative position in which the mask member is positioned in an image surface of an optical system of the viewfinder so that the field frame is viewed through an eyepiece of the viewfinder and a retracted position in which the mask member is retracted from the optical path of light bundle passing through the optical system. A transparent support member having a smooth surface is disposed so that the smooth surface is positioned in the image surface of the optical system of the viewfinder and the mask member is formed of an elastic material having a flexibility. The mask drive means moves the mask member so that the mask member is brought into close contact with the smooth surface of the support member under the elasticity of the mask member itself in the operative position.
